Although the emperor never really regained power, the reformers who governed in the emperor's name worked to transform political and social conditions in Japan. Meiji slogans include "Civilization and Enlightenment," "Encourage Industry," and "National Wealth and Military Strength."
A rich country, a strong army. Un pays riche, un armée forte.
Fukoku ky�hei, which means "Rich Country & Strong Army". This phrase represents the goals of Japan during the Restoration.
